The Hidden Cost of Inefficient Processes

Many organizations rely on multiple tools that don't communicate with each other. Teams manually transfer information between systems, duplicate work, and spend hours on administrative tasks instead of focusing on customers and growth.

These inefficiencies often lead to:

  • Lost productivity
  • Increased operational costs
  • Human errors
  • Delayed decision-making
  • Poor customer experiences

Over time, these challenges become barriers to scaling the business.

Automation Creates Capacity

Automation isn't about replacing people—it's about enabling them to focus on higher-value work.

Automated workflows can handle tasks such as:

  • Lead management
  • Customer follow-ups
  • Document processing
  • Internal approvals
  • Reporting and analytics
  • Appointment scheduling

The result is faster operations, fewer errors, and a more consistent customer experience.

Start with Strategy

Successful digital transformation begins with understanding your business goals.

Before investing in new software or automation, ask:

  • Which processes consume the most time?
  • Where are the biggest operational bottlenecks?
  • What information is duplicated across systems?
  • Which repetitive tasks could be automated?
  • How can technology improve the customer experience?

Answering these questions creates a roadmap that aligns technology investments with measurable business outcomes.
